Maharishi Valmiki Sanskrit University (MVSU) is a kingdom university located inside the city of Kaithal, Haryana, India. Established in 2005, the university is called after the amazing sage and creator of the epic Ramayana, Maharishi Valmiki. It is a residential university that offers training in Sanskrit and related disciplines.

Course | Duration | Eligibility | Fees (approx.) | Course Details |
---|---|---|---|---|
BA in Sanskrit | 3 years | 10+2 or equivalent examination | INR 8,500/year | This undergraduate program focuses on the study of Sanskrit language, literature, and culture. Students also learn about the history of India and its rich philosophical traditions. |
MA in Sanskrit | 2 years | Graduation in Sanskrit or equivalent | INR 10,000/year | This postgraduate program provides advanced knowledge of Sanskrit language, literature, and culture. Students specialize in one of the following areas: Sahitya (literature), Vyakarana (grammar), Jyotisha (astrology), or Darshana (philosophy). |
B.Ed. in Sanskrit | 2 years | Graduation with Sanskrit as a subject or equivalent | INR 15,000/year | This program trains students to become teachers of Sanskrit at the secondary level. Students learn about the principles of teaching and pedagogy, as well as Sanskrit language and literature. |
Diploma in Sanskrit | 1 year | 10+2 or equivalent examination | INR 5,000/year | This program is designed for students who want to gain basic knowledge of Sanskrit language and literature. |
Certificate Course in Sanskrit | 6 months | 10th pass or equivalent examination | INR 3,000/year | This program is designed for students who want to learn Sanskrit language basics and conversational skills. |
PhD in Sanskrit | 3-5 years | Master's degree in Sanskrit or equivalent | INR 35,000/year | This research program focuses on in-depth research in Sanskrit and related disciplines. Students are expected to complete a thesis under the guidance of a faculty member. |
